Land temporarily reserved in the Land Districts of Auckland, Taranaki, Nelson, Otago, and Westland.
Wm. F. DRUMMOND JERVOIS,
Governor.
WHEREAS by the two hundred and twenty-seventh section of "The Land Act, 1885," it is enacted that the Governor may from time to time, either by general or particular description, and whether the same has been surveyed or not, reserve from sale temporarily, notwithstanding that the same may be then held under pastoral license, any Crown lands which in his opinion are required for any of the purposes in the said section mentioned:
Now, therefore, I, William Francis Drummond Jervois, the Governor of the Colony of New Zealand, in exercise and pursuance of the powers and authorities vested in me by the said Act, do hereby temporarily reserve from sale the land in the Land Districts of Auckland, Taranaki, Nelson, Otago, and Westland described in the Schedule hereunder written, for the purposes in the said Schedule specified.
SCHEDULE.
AUCKLAND.
ALL that piece or parcel of land in the Provincial District of Auckland, being called or known as Section No. 4, Block VIII., Town of Kawhia, Kawhia Survey District, and containing by admeasurement 1 rood 38 perches, more or less. Bounded towards the North-east by Rosamond Terrace, 131 and 30 links; towards the East by Section No. 3, Block VIII. aforesaid, 293 links; towards the South by Powewe Street, 150 links; and towards the West by Section No. 5, Block VIII. aforesaid, 349 links: be all the aforesaid linkages more or less. For police purposes.

American Consul at Auckland appointed.
Colonial Secretary's Office,
Wellington, 12th April, 1886.
HIS Excellency the Governor directs it to be notified that he has been informed by Her Majesty's Principal Secretary of State for the Colonies that the Queen's exequatur, empowering
ALEXANDER H. SHIPLEY, Esq.,
to act as American Consul at Auckland, received Her Majesty's signature on the 4th February last, and that the notification of Her Majesty's approval of this appointment appeared in the London Gazette of the 5th February last.
P. A. BUCKLEY.
